What is an Aesthetic RN Injector?

An Aesthetic RN Injector is a registered nurse who specializes in administering cosmetic injectables such as Botox, dermal fillers, and other non-surgical treatments to enhance or rejuvenate a patient's appearance. These professionals are trained in facial anatomy, injection techniques, and patient safety. They often work in medical spas, dermatology clinics, or plastic surgery offices, collaborating with physicians to provide aesthetic treatments. Their role also includes patient assessment, developing treatment plans, and educating clients about procedures and aftercare.

What is the difference between Aesthetic Rn Injector vs Medical Aesthetic Nurse?

AspectAesthetic Rn InjectorMedical Aesthetic Nurse
CredentialsRegistered Nurse (RN) license, specialized training in injectablesRegistered Nurse (RN) license, additional aesthetic certification often required
Work EnvironmentMedical spas, dermatology clinics, cosmetic surgery centersMedical spas, dermatology clinics, aesthetic practices
Job FocusAdministering injectables like Botox and fillers, cosmetic proceduresPerforming aesthetic treatments, patient consultations, post-procedure care

Both roles require an RN license and specialized aesthetic training. An Aesthetic Rn Injector primarily focuses on administering injectables and cosmetic procedures, while a Medical Aesthetic Nurse may also handle patient consultations and broader aesthetic treatments. The roles often overlap in work environment and industry usage, but the Injector role emphasizes injection skills.

What are some common challenges faced by Aesthetic RN Injectors in their daily practice?

Aesthetic RN Injectors often encounter challenges such as managing patient expectations, staying updated with the latest injection techniques, and ensuring patient safety during procedures. Balancing a high level of precision while building rapport with clients requires excellent communication and technical skills. Additionally, injectors must adhere to strict protocols to minimize complications and often work closely with supervising physicians and other team members in a fast-paced clinical environment.

Can an RN be an aesthetic injector?

Yes, registered nurses (RNs) can become aesthetic injectors by completing specialized training in cosmetic procedures such as Botox and dermal fillers. Most states require RNs to work under the supervision of a licensed physician and obtain certification or licensure specific to aesthetic injections. Certification programs and hands-on training are essential for practicing safely and effectively in this field.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Aesthetic RN Injector,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Aesthetic RN Injector, you need a registered nursing license, a solid understanding of facial anatomy, and specialized training or certification in cosmetic injectables like Botox and dermal fillers. Familiarity with injection techniques, patient management systems, and compliance with safety protocols is typically required. Outstanding communication, attention to detail, and a strong aesthetic sense help build trust and deliver desired results to clients. These skills ensure effective, safe treatments and foster client satisfaction in a competitive, image-focused field.
